Can you use INR to monitor heparin?

In contrast to the concept that the PT reagents are only sensitive to VKAs, the well-known interference of heparin with INR has been reported. 44, 45 When PT reagents sensitive to heparin are used in a patient treated concurrently with heparin and warfarin, the INR values obtained are falsely elevated.

What should INR be on heparin?

Heparin can then be stopped when concomitant use with warfarin has achieved an international normalised ratio (INR) of 2-3 for at least 48 hours. In patients with large ileofemoral vein thromboses or major pulmonary embolism, heparin infusion can be continued for up to 10 days.

How do you monitor heparin therapy?

Laboratory monitoring is widely recommended to measure the anticoagulant effect of unfractionated heparin and to adjust the dose to maintain levels in the target therapeutic range. The most widely used laboratory assay for monitoring unfractionated heparin therapy is the activated partial thromboplastin time (aPTT).

How often do you check PTT with heparin?

Heparin is most often administered as an initial intravenous bolus followed by a continuous intravenous infusion. The aPTT is evaluated every 6 hours during the first day of heparin therapy and 6 hours after any dosage change. If the aPTT is therapeutic, it can be checked once daily while patients are on heparin.

What is INR in anticoagulant therapy?

The international normalized ratio (INR) is a calculation based on results of a PT and is used to monitor individuals who are being treated with the blood-thinning medication (anticoagulant) warfarin (Coumadin®). The PT and INR are used to monitor the effectiveness of the anticoagulant warfarin.

What is a therapeutic INR level?

An INR range of 2.0 to 3.0 is generally an effective therapeutic range for people taking warfarin for disorders such as atrial fibrillation or a blood clot in the leg or lung. In certain situations, such as having a mechanical heart valve, you might need a slightly higher INR.

Do you check PTT with heparin?

PTT is still being used to monitor standard heparin therapy. Warfarin (Coumadin ®) anticoagulation therapy—the PTT is not used to monitor warfarin therapy, but PTT may be prolonged by warfarin at high dose.

What is the normal PTT for heparin?

While protocols vary from institution to institution, the therapeutic PTT range for heparin is 60 to 100 seconds, with lower intensity dosing in the range of 60 to 80 seconds.
